Alexander Boris de Pfeffel Johnson Hon FRIBA (born 19 June 1964) is a British politician, writer, and former journalist serving as Prime Minister of the United Kingdom and Leader of the Conservative Party since 2019. He was Foreign Secretary from 2016 to 2018 and Mayor of London from 2008 to 2016. Johnson was Member of Parliament for Henley from 2001 to 2008 and has been MP for Uxbridge and South Ruislip since 2015. Ideologically, Johnson identifies as a one-nation conservative.

TUI cancels all holidays and cruises until July as thousands face axed trips

Holiday giant TUI has cancelled all holidays until July 1 and cruises until August, after it had previously said it hoped to resume travel on June 12.

Thousands of Brits set to go away this summer will have to re-think their plans after TUI made the decision to further cancel its package holidays.

Britain’s biggest holiday firm had told customers it hoped to resume travel on June 12, but closures have been extending until 1st July for holidays, and 30th July for cruises.

It comes a week after Boris Johnson announced an isolation period for Brits travelling from abroad to the UK. The Foreign Office is also advising against all non-essential travel abroad, and there is currently no plans to alter these restrictions.
